Roof Repair and Leak Response

Most calls for roof repair in Lakewood start the same way: a ceiling stain, missing shingles after a windy night, or a leak around a vent. We trace the water back to its actual source and fix the cause, which costs far less than the costly repairs that follow months of ignored weather damage.

Roof Replacement and New Roof Installation

When a Lakewood roof is past saving, we handle the full tear-off, deck repairs for any wood rot, new underlayment, flashing and ventilation. A new roof installation on a typical single-story Lakewood home takes two to four working days and leaves you with a new roofing system rated for decades of sun.

Asphalt Shingle and Metal Roofing

Asphalt shingle roofs suit most Lakewood homes and most budgets. Metal roofing costs more but holds up better under high UV and adds real energy efficiency by reflecting summer heat off the attic. We walk you through both, including how roof pitch affects what can actually go on your house.

+ How much does a roof replacement cost in Lakewood, CA?
Most roof replacement in Lakewood runs $9,000 to $18,000 for a typical 1,600 to 2,200 square foot single-story home. Asphalt shingle jobs usually land between $9,500 and $14,000, tile runs higher, and metal starts around $15,000. The real number depends on how many layers have to come off, the condition of the decking underneath and the roof pitch, which is why we quote after an inspection instead of over the phone.
+ How long does a roof last in Lakewood?
An asphalt shingle roof in Lakewood usually lasts 20 to 25 years, shorter than the same roof would last inland because of constant UV exposure, coastal moisture and the weather events that come through each winter. Tile can go 50 years or more if the underlayment beneath it is replaced on schedule, and metal roofing commonly reaches 40 to 50 years.
+ Will insurance cover a 20 year old roof in California?
Many California insurers still cover a 20 year old roof, but a growing number have moved to actual cash value settlements on older roofs, which pays the depreciated value rather than the cost of a new roof. Some carriers now require a roof inspection at renewal. If your policy is coming up for renewal and the roof is past 20 years, ask your carrier where you stand before you need to file a claim.
+ Is it cheaper to replace a roof with shingles or metal?
Asphalt shingles are cheaper upfront, usually around half the installed cost of metal roofing. Metal costs more on day one but often wins on long-term value in Lakewood because it survives high UV far better and can lower cooling bills. If you plan to sell within a few years, shingles make more sense. If you are staying put, metal is usually the better math.
+ What are the signs of a bad roofing job?
Look for shingle courses that are not running straight, exposed nail heads on the surface, flashing that was reused instead of replaced, and missing drip edge at the eaves. Be wary of any roofer in Lakewood who cannot show you a current California license number. A properly installed roof also has working ventilation, so if your attic is hot and stuffy after a new roof, the job was likely done wrong.

+ What time of year is cheapest to replace a roof in Lakewood?
Late winter into early spring, roughly February through April, is usually the cheapest window. Demand drops off after the rainy season and before the summer rush, so scheduling is easier and crews have more availability. Roof work in Lakewood can run year round thanks to the mild weather patterns here, which is not true in most of the country.
+ Do I need a permit for a new roof installation in Lakewood?
Yes. A tear-off and new roof installation in Lakewood requires a permit, handled through Los Angeles County Building and Safety, with a final inspection once the work is finished. We file the paperwork and schedule the inspection as part of the job so it is not left to you.
